Swing for the kids raises record fund: The third Swing for the kids charity golf tournament held by Vietnam Investment Review (VIR) in cooperation with Foreign Investment Agency (FIA) on May 30 at Tam Dao golf course once again received generous support of local and foreign businesses. In total a fund of over VND900 million was raised this year!
